Data Nation

A new mapping service from EDINA, who are behind Digimap for Schools

Here is the description from the Data Nation website.



DataNation is a newresource which combines official 2011 census data with authoritative Ordnance Survey maps. 

You can investigate local socio-economic conditions, view, analyse and personalise this data resulting in more critical thinking across the curriculum.  

Features

  • Office of National Statistics and National Records of Scotland 2011 Census Data
  • Free learning resources
  • Historical mapping from the 1890's and 1950's
  • Aerial Imagery for the whole of Great Britain
  • Ability to annotate and personalise your maps
  • Create and add your own data layers to maps 
Benefits
  • Encourages critical thinking across the curriculum
  • Improves data analysis and data handling
  • Create your own data sets and overlay them on OS maps
  • Allows users to view historical changes in human and physical geography
  • Fantastic for providing secondary data sources for NEA
  • Ideal for exploring Modern Studies themes e.g. ageing populations; ethnicity
DataNation enables users to identify small geographic areas and overlay census data on Individuals, Household and Neighbourhoods.

Graphic Representation of Census Data
Data from specific regions can quickly and easily be presented in graphical format or simply downloaded to be manually manipulated or investigated.
